> > > >So, could someone please give me a code snippet on
> > > >how to raise or lower the vertical placement of a
> > > >slur relative to the notes (or if possible, relative
> > > >to the fingering, which it collides with).
> > > >
> > >You can try playing with:
> > >
> > >  \override Score.Slur #'height-limit = #4.5
> > >
> > >or/and
> > >
> > >  \override Script #'padding = #1.5
> > >
> >Neither appears to work, at least the way I used it in
> >the following code fragment (I hope I didn't omit
> >anything essential). I used deliberately small and large
> >values to exagerrate any side-effect the overrides might
> >have (none).
> >
> >upper = \relative c' {
> >  \time 4/4
> >  \key c \major
> >  \clef treble
> >  \override Score.SeparationItem #'padding = #1.0
> >  \override Score.Slur #'height-limit = #-20
> >  \override Script #'padding = #100.5
> >  \phrasingSlurUp
> >  c4-1\( d-2 e-3 f-4
> >  g4-5 e4-3 c2-1\)
> >
> Since you use phrasing slurs instead of ordinary slurs,
> you have to use
>
> \override Score.PhrasingSlur #'height-limit = ...

This has an effect, but not exactly the one I want in the
above case. Large values (+10) increase the curve. What I
want is to flatten the curve and raise its two end
points. As it is, with #'height-limit = #50, I get a
dome-like curve that extends all the way down to the
notehead (the two C's one line below the treble staff).

The curve of the phrasing slur practically disappears with
#'height-limit = #0 (it becomes nearly flat). But I see no
difference in slope between #'height-limit = #1 and
#'height-limit = #4.

Is there a way to arbitrarily raise the end points of the
curve as well?

> Similarly, to control a fingering, you should set the
> property on the Fingering object, not on the Script
> object:
>
> \override Fingering #'padding = #10.0

This works and could be a way of solving the collision
problem. However, a flatter curve would enable me to raise
or lower the fingering numbers uniformly rather than attempt
to achieve a fancy staircase effect to dodge the curve
(ASCII graphic):

    3 4 5
  2       3
1           1
